Coleman University vs. University of Advancing Technology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Coleman University or University of Advancing Technology?

  • Coleman University is 11.4% more expensive to attend than University of Advancing Technology for in-state tuition ($20,700.00 vs. $18,580.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 11.4% higher at Coleman University than University of Advancing Technology ($20,700.00 vs. $18,580.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at University of Advancing Technology than Coleman University ($21,148 vs. $25,309)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Coleman University are 28.9% lower than costs at University of Advancing Technology ($9,270 vs. $11,950)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at University of Advancing Technology than Coleman University (96% vs. 59%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by University of Advancing Technology students is 96.1% larger than aid received Coleman University ($10,332 vs. $5,268)

Coleman University vs. University of Advancing Technology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Coleman University or University of Advancing Technology?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between University of Advancing Technology and Coleman University.

  • Graduates from University of Advancing Technology earn on average $6,400 more per year than Coleman University graduates after ten years. ($53,800 vs. $47,400)
  • Coleman University students graduate with a $1,000 lower median federal student loan debt than University of Advancing Technology graduates. ($30,000 vs. $31,000)
  • Coleman University graduates are paying $10 less per month on federal student loans than University of Advancing Technology graduates. ($310 vs. $320)
  • More University of Advancing Technology gra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Coleman University students, three years after graduation. (54% vs. 50%)
